NORTON, Mass, Sept. 3 /PRNewswire/ -- Alteris Renewables, Inc., the leading
installer of solar and wind energy systems in the Northeast, today announced
that a solar power system using Evergreen Solar panels has been installed on
the grounds of the TPC Boston in Norton for the 2009 Deutsche Bank
Championship, a PGA TOUR Playoff event.

The goal of incorporating solar energy into the Deutsche Bank Championship is
to highlight the importance of solar energy and its potential to help meet the
nation's energy needs while addressing concerns about the environment and
global warming. The solar installation is part of the Deutsche Bank
Championship's overall greening initiative through which, for the second
consecutive year, the tournament is the only carbon-neutral event on the PGA
TOUR.

The solar system, which is housed between the ninth green and 10th tee box on
the TPC Boston course, demonstrates to the public a typical photovoltaic (PV,
solar electric) system that produces enough energy to power the average
American home. The energy produced by the installation will be put back into
the local power grid to help offset some of the power used throughout the
Championship.

Alteris Renewables donated the design and installation materials and services.
 All of the panels for the installation were donated by Evergreen Solar.
Evergreen uses proprietary technology that requires significantly less silicon
resulting in the smallest carbon footprint of any silicon based solar panel.
